Last week, we found a specific problem in testing our new system.  To test the 
robustness of the services we developped in the case of our internet link goes 
down, we modified some url links in the file server-config.wsdd.  We changed 
the following original line

encodingStyle="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/encoding/";

To the following (skip the first "s" to force a wrong address)

encodingStyle="http://chem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/encoding/";

In trying to restart the Axis server, we had the following error.
==================================================================
Sorry, something seems to have gone wrong... here are the details:

Fault - ; nested exception is: 
        java.io.IOException: No serializer found for class ca.gc.dfo.wds.Status 
in registry [EMAIL PROTECTED]

AxisFault
 faultCode: {http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/}Server.userException
 faultSubcode: 
 faultString: java.io.IOException: No serializer found for class 
ca.gc.dfo.wds.Status in registry [EMAIL PROTECTED]
 faultActor: 
 faultNode: 
 faultDetail: 
        {http://xml.apache.org/axis/}hostname:QIMLTPAQUETS

====================================================================

Can you explain me why we get that error ?
Is that mean that we need to have a permanent access to the Internet to be able 
to use the Axis software ?  If it's the case, we are in deep trouble with our 
implementation !
